Headquartered in Toronto, the Building Ontario Fund (BOF) is a new independent, board-governed agency that will facilitate investment by trusted institutional investors in critically needed large-scale infrastructure projects within the province.

Reporting to the Head, People and Culture, the Total Rewards and HRIS Lead will drive the development and implementation of BOF’s first Human Resources Information System (HRIS), laying the foundation for a high-performing, data-driven HR function.
This is a critical role for someone with hands-on experience in implementing HR technology and optimizing HR processes and data. You will ensure secure, consistent collection, analysis, and reporting of workforce data to support HR operations, benefits and pension administration, position control, and payroll budgeting. You will lead the design and operational rollout of BOF’s Human Capital Management System (HCMS), building a scalable and integrated HR technology environment.
While the primary focus is on HR systems and analytics, you will also contribute to total rewards strategy and administration as the organization scales. This includes developing mechanisms for benefits administration, vendor management, and compensation-related reporting.
